如何快速清除MSSQL中的指定数据(mssql清除指定数据)

MSSQL是Microsoft的一种非常流行的关系型数据库。在工作中,在MSSQL数据库中时有时你需要快速清除指定的数据,以完成某些任务。本文将向您介绍如何快速清除MSSQL数据库中的指定数据。

首先,您需要根据需要连接到MSSQL数据库,然后使用以下SQL语句。

“`SQL

DELETE FROM 表名 WHERE 条件=[值];


其中,"表名"就是您要清除数据的表的名称,"条件"是限定哪些行需要清除,而"[值]"就是满足条件的值,他们都要根据具体情况而定。

例如,如果想要从表“Person”中清除所有地址(Address)字段中含有“China”的记录,那么你可以使用以下SQL语句:

```SQL
DELETE FROM Person WHERE Address='China';

如果您还想通过更复杂的条件进行筛选,可以通过使用AND和OR等操作符来实现,例如,如果想要清除Person表中地址中含有“China”,名字为“Alice”的记录,可以使用以下SQL语句:

“`SQL

DELETE FROM Person WHERE Address=’China’ AND Name=’Alice’;


此外,您还可以使用IN关键字来清除多个值,例如,下面的SQL语句可以用来清除表Person中的名字为Alice、Bob、Carl的记录:

```SQL
DELETE FROM Person WHERE Name IN('Alice','Bob','Carl');

以上就是清除MSSQL数据库中指定数据的方法和语法,在使用时还要注意,尽量不要误删除非目标数据,以防止造成数据丢失或损坏。


数据运维技术 » 如何快速清除MSSQL中的指定数据(mssql清除指定数据)